Non-invasive Ventilation, Associated Consumables and Ancillary Services in the Community
Descriptions
The purpose of this Preliminary Market Engagement is to inform the market of our envisaged procurement plan on the provision of Non-Invasive Ventilation (NIV), Associated Consumables and Ancillary Services in the community.
NIV refers to the method of providing ventilatory support to a patient without placing an artificial airway in the main windpipe (trachea). It is used to treat a number of conditions as the risk or likelihood of respiratory failure is prevalent in various disorders. It is envisaged the Supplier(s) will be expected to provide a complete managed service on behalf of Health and Social Care (HSC) in Northern Ireland to patients that require the use of NIV. This will include but not be restricted to:
1) Supply of all equipment, accessories and consumables.
2) Manage installations, deliveries, maintenance of equipment and call outs.
3) Provide a professional and expert customer care team that can provide training and support to Health Care
Professionals and patients.
We hope that the Preliminary Market Engagement (PME) will help encourage supplier interest in this tender. It will also help us understand any barriers to tendering that suppliers currently face so these can be considered when drafting the HSC tender
